I know before I even began shopping for my dress that I wanted it to be a Maggie Sottero. My sister-in-law had worn a Maggie for her wedding and it was stunning! The corset back was what really got me. We became engaged on December 8, 2011. We decided we wanted a fall wedding, so we decided on October. I had a little over 10 months to plan my dream wedding. I really wanted something with a vintage/country feel. My wedding was at my grandparents' home which sits on 7 acres of land. I immediately decided I wanted a lace gown. Initially, I found one Maggie dress that I really loved, but it turned out they no longer made that style. I was told I could buy the sample I tried on or come in for another look. I opted for another look. I loved the idea of the dress being made for me and for my measurements. My mom and I went in a second time and I tried on about 4 more dress. Lorie was the second dress I tried. I absolutely loved how it fit and how it felt. It just seemed right. I tried on the final 2 dresses, but the whole time my mind and heart kept going back to that second dress. I tried it on one more time and decided that this was it. Lorie was the dress in which I would marry my best friend and my love. I couldn't wait until my wedding day when I could put on my dress and have that feeling of pure happiness and beauty in a classic, yet elegant gown.
